Alabama Open Records Request
In accordance with Section 36-12-40 of the Code of Alabama, the Tuscaloosa City Schools complies with the Alabama Open Records Act. The law provides that "every citizen has a right to inspect and take a copy of any public writing of this state, except as otherwise expressly provided by statute." As the parent of a student, you have "the right to inspect the registration and circulation records of any school or public library that pertain to his or her child."
However, not all "public writings" are covered by this law.
"records concerning security plans, procedures, assessments, measures, or systems, and any other records relating to, or having an impact upon, the security or safety of persons, structures, facilities, or other infrastructures, including without limitation information concerning critical infrastructure (as defined at 42 U.S.C. §5195c(e) as amended) and critical energy infrastructure information (as defined at 18 C.F.R. §388.113(c)(1) as amended) the public disclosure of which could reasonably be expected to be detrimental to the public safety or welfare, and records the disclosure of which would otherwise be detrimental to the best interests of the public shall be exempted from this section."
